Good work Laurie, glad you're happy with the kit :3gears:

You'd be better off smashing a set of pistons in if you do rods as you need to crack the motor anyways to do it properly. Standard BA pistons have been tested by a few members already & don't seem to like 360+.

By the time you buy rods, pull engine in/out, crack engine, machine block & head, buy new gaskets etc etc it will be well in excess of $4k, so the extra $1500ish for decent pistons might as well go on the wishlist as well so you get the most out of everything!
